US eases export controls on UAE, favoring MGX's semiconductor deals amid security concerns.

The US Commerce Department is easing export controls on the United Arab Emirates, including favorable review of semiconductor and server export licenses for MGX, a UAE-backed firm that invested $2 billion in Binance using a Trump family-linked stablecoin. This move upgrades the UAE's status as a Major Defense Partner, facilitating advanced tech exports while raising national security concerns. Senator Elizabeth Warren criticized the decision, citing potential conflicts of interest and risks of sensitive technology diversion to China, and called for congressional hearings. The rule also streamlines export processes for major tech companies operating in the UAE but maintains restrictions to protect sensitive technology.
